Teachers in the US work about nine and a quarter hours a day, which is longer than the average in OECD countries.
- 2
American middle school teachers make about 65 cents for every dollar that their college-educated peers make.
- 3
While the US spends more per student than many developed countries, this figure varies by state, and a large portion goes to non-instructional costs.
